In 2020-2021, 12 people earned their degree in religious music and worship, other, making the major the 1312th most popular in the United States.

At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 1 religious music and worship, other graduates with average earnings and debt of $58,425 and $0 respectively.

This a ranking of the schools where the largest percentage of students has enrolled in religious music and worship, other.

Out of the 1 schools in the Schools for a Master’s Highly Focused on Religious Music and Worship, Other Major that were part of this year’s ranking, Lee University landed the #1 spot on the list. Cleveland, Tennessee is the setting for this small institution of higher learning. The private not-for-profit school handed out masters’s religious music and worship, other degrees to 1 students in 2020-2021.

The undergrad student loan default rate at the school is 4.5%, which is quite low when compared to the national default rate of 10.1%.
